Senior Software Engineer

 (5+ years exp)
€50k – €80k
Published: 2 weeks ago

Job Location

Paris • 

Job Type

Full Time

Visa Sponsorship

Not Available

Relocation

Allowed

Skills

Java
Javascript
Scala

The Role

We are looking for Senior Software Engineers (WM/D) to work on our Advertising Platform reaching 1,7Bn users per month.

Our** engineering team brings together 150+ talented Engineers on 3 main locations (Paris, Montpellier and Bucharest). We are organized in agile and autonomous feature teams** and we also share technical knowledge within several communities of practice.

Our main engineering challenges:

  • Very** high traffic** environment with low latency constraints
  • Web and mobile complexity, we are trying to offer a similar *user experience *on a wide range of contexts (device, OS, browser, etc.)
  • An infinite source of Machine Learning use cases, ranging from ad performance prediction to ad delivery pacing and forecasting
  • Large datasets that we need to compute in near real time (auction resolution) and even greater volumes for analytics use cases
  • Operate globally and constantly think about new products to build the future of the media
  • Want to know more, check our Engineering website and our Technical Stack

As a Senior Software Engineer (W/M/D), your missions will be to:

  • Collaborate with a variety of teams to develop complex services
  • Create, design develop test and monitor your code in production autonomously and reliably
  • Work with the Engineering Manager to frame projects and be accountable for their execution
  • Get a good understanding of the business to provide relevant solution to clients
  • Be a work facilitator and help communication inside and outside Teads
  • Stay up-to-date on new technologies and architectures, and share it with the team. Eventually you will propose ways to implement them into our current software engineering process.
  • Participate actively in the recruitment process

Your skills and experiences:

  • Good programming abilities. Testing your development is a second nature to you, and you are very mindful about your application’s architecture, performance and maintainability and its’ overall quality.
  • Multiple shipped projects in Software Engineering
  • Strong problem solving skills
  • Working collaboratively with the team, be able to explain your decision and share your knowledge

Bonus points:

  • Large-scale distributed systems, service oriented architecture
  • Experience in caching system (in memory, distributed)
  • Knowledge of the JVM (GC, Concurrency…)
  • Experience in high performance and/or low latency system
  • Previous experience in Big Data environments (Spark, BigQuery…)
  • Messaging middleware (Kafka, RabbitMQ…)
  • You like to get involved in the external communication of the company, be it by writing on our Tech Blog, speak in Meetups/Conferences
  • MySQL and NoSQL datastores
  • Built Webapps, API…

If you want to learn Scala at scale and solve high scalability problems, join us!

We provide competitive benefits, in house training and relocation package to settle down in Montpellier!

More about Teads

Perks and Benefits

Healthcare benefits
Parental leave
Wellness benefits
image

Founders

Olivier Reynaud
Co-founder and VP Creative and Design • 3 years • 14 years
France
image
Go to team image

Similar Jobs

Azalead company logo
Azalead
The Hyper Aware Platform For Account-Based Marketing
Boutwik company logo
Boutwik
Disrupting influencers monetization using Marketplace technology
Data&Data company logo
Data&Data
Real-time, omni-channel detection of digital counterfeiting and grey market sales
PayFit company logo
PayFit
PayFit automates your payroll and HR processes, allowing you to focus on more high-value tasks
Equancy company logo
Equancy
all expertises you need in the marketing field